Passengers flying from Russia to Dublin were left terrified after a man was removed from a flight with a suspected case of coronavirus. Travellers were instructed to stay in their seats for two hours after landing at Dublin airport while a man with "flu-like symptoms" was taken away. People wearing hazmat suits boarded the plane and escorted to isolation, before passengers were given leaflets saying the flight contained someone "with a possible case of novel coronavirus". They were advised to limit contact with other people once they got home, and stay indoors.
